LAS VEGAS (KLAS) — Retailer Curacao is taking motion to help immigrant households, amid intensifying ICE raids throughout the nation. Their free Important Wants Help Program began in California and is now making its option to the valley.
“A lot of people are feeling a little bit scared right now because of the current situation going on,” Las Vegas retailer supervisor Gerber Barrera stated. The shop is at Meadows Mall.
This system is offering free home goods, comparable to microwaves, fridges, TVs, and even groceries, on to folks’s doorsteps.
“We have a lot of customers that are not able to leave their homes,” Barrera stated. “So when they are in need, we feel extremely happy that we can support our families.”

Assistant Supervisor Jenny Gonzalez advised 8 Information Now, inside her personal circle, she’s witnessed the worry firsthand, amongst each household and pals.
“They are even scared to go out,” Gonzalez defined. “Places they used to go all the time, they don’t go — even to go to the grocery stores.”
This program retains folks’s identities confidential. Households can apply on-line at their web site.
“We’re going to be reviewing case by case just to make sure we reach those families who need it the most,” Gonzalez stated.
Curacao is at the moment taking purposes and stated they are going to achieve this so long as they’ve sources to satisfy the requests.
